Gwangju Community Chest of Korea (hereafter referred to as Gwangju Sarangui Yeolmae) announced on May 8 that all employees of Chonnam National University Hospital donated over 45 million won, which they had voluntarily collected, to support residents affected by the massive wildfire.
The donation ceremony was held on the morning of May 7 in the reception room on the second floor of the administration building at Chonnam National University Hospital. The event was attended by Park Cheolhong, President of Gwangju Community Chest of Korea; Jeong Shin, Director of Chonnam National University Hospital; Kim Youngmin, Secretary General; Jeong Sookin, Director of Education and Training; and Choi Myungi, Head of Nursing.
Jeong Shin, Director of Chonnam National University Hospital, said, "All employees of Chonnam National University Hospital came together to collect donations for residents of North Gyeongsang and South Gyeongsang who suffered significant damage. We hope that the heartfelt wishes of our staff to bring hope and comfort are delivered well."
Park Cheolhong, President of Gwangju Community Chest of Korea, stated, "We are deeply grateful for the warm sharing from Chonnam National University Hospital. The compassion shown for our neighbors' pain will provide great comfort to the affected residents."
